Maintaining walls are structures constructed to hold back dirt, rock, or other products as well as stop them from wearing down or collapsing. They are frequently used in landscape design and construction to create level locations, avoid landslides, and give security to sloping surface. Keeping walls can be constructed from various products, such as concrete, stone, block, or timber, and be available in different design and styles. In this short article, we will certainly discuss the advantages of preserving walls, the various types of keeping wall surfaces, and the aspects to consider when developing a preserving wall. Benefits of Maintaining Wall surfaces: Keeping wall surfaces give several benefits, consisting of: Protect against soil erosion: Maintaining wall surfaces keep back soil and also prevent it from wearing down or falling down, which can protect the surrounding environment as well as protect against damage to residential property. Develop level areas: Maintaining wall surfaces can be used to create level areas on sloping surface, giving additional usable area for landscape design or building and construction.

Boost landscape layout: Retaining wall surfaces can include aesthetic interest and dimension to a landscape, producing chances for growing or attractive attributes. Lower maintenance: Retaining walls can help reduce maintenance by stopping dirt disintegration as well as securing the bordering landscape from damages. Give security: Preserving walls can provide stability to sloping terrain, preventing landslides or other soil movements that can be dangerous or destructive. Types of Retaining Walls: There are several types of retaining wall surfaces, each with its one-of-a-kind attributes and also advantages. One of the most typical kinds of keeping walls are: Gravity Keeping Walls: Gravity retaining walls rely upon their weight and also the weight of the product they keep back to supply stability. They are made of heavy products, such as concrete, rock, or block, as well as are usually larger at the base than at the top to provide added security.

Cantilever Retaining Walls: Cantilever preserving walls use an enhanced concrete piece or beam of light to hold back the product they sustain. They are developed to transfer the weight of the product to a solid footing, developing a counterbalance to the material's weight. Sheet Pile Preserving Wall Surfaces: Sheet pile preserving wall surfaces use interlacing steel, Get the facts concrete, or timber sheets to hold back the product they support. They are frequently made use of in locations with limited room or where excavation is tough. Anchored Preserving Walls: Anchored maintaining walls make use of cords or rods secured to the material they sustain to offer added security. They are generally made use of in areas with high dirt pressure or where the product being supported is particularly hefty.

Factors to Take Into Consideration When Building a Retaining Wall: When constructing a keeping wall surface, a number of variables need to be taken into consideration to ensure its security as well as long life. The most vital elements to take into consideration include: Dirt Conditions: The dirt conditions, such as the kind of dirt, wetness web content, and dirt pressure, can impact the layout and building and construction of a retaining wall surface. The dirt ought to be examined before building to ensure that the maintaining wall surface is built to stand up to the stress and weight of the product being kept back. Drainage: Appropriate water drainage is necessary to stop water from accumulating behind the keeping wall surface, which can cause it to stop working. A drain system, such as a perforated pipeline, should be set up to permit water to flow freely far from the preserving wall.



Height: The height of the preserving wall surface is an essential aspect to take into consideration, as taller wall surfaces require more considerable building and construction and also additional reinforcement to avoid failing. A professional engineer ought to be sought advice from when constructing a retaining wall over four feet tall. Material: The material utilized to create the preserving wall surface can affect its stability, sturdiness, as well as look. The product needs to be picked based upon the environment, the material being held back, and the desired aesthetic. Style: The style of the keeping wall surface must think about the surrounding setting.
